I mean Fabbro is a decent player and all but he isn't worth that much,.

Manson is overrated and overpaid in my opinion. In only 50 games this year he only had 9 points and his totals both offensively and defensively have be declining over the last 2 years. He had that one great year back in the 2017-18 season but other then that he has been about an average 3rd pairing guy throughout his career. Yes you could argue that the stats improve on a better team, but when there are guys like Matt Roy and Brandon Montour who are younger, putting up good defensive stats on bad teams (no offence to Buffalo and LA fans), and who will come for a much cheaper price (Both trade wise and against the cap), it doesn't make sense to me to trade for a guy like Manson who has had a couple bad season's in a row.

That's just my personal opinion on Manson, I know it may not be a common one, but I mean the stats don't lie.
